Are there female dwarves Tolkien?

In the appendix on “Durin’s Folk” in The Lord of the Rings, Tolkien describes dwarves: Dwarves were long-lived, with a lifespan of some 250 years. They breed slowly, for no more than a third of them are female, and not all marry. Tolkien names only one female, Dís, the sister of Thorin Oakenshield.

Are there no female dwarves?

It was said by Gimli that there are few dwarf-women, probably no more than a third of the whole people. They seldom walk abroad except at great need. They are in voice and appearance, and in garb if they must go on a journey, so like to the dwarf-men that the eyes and ears of other peoples cannot tell them apart.

Why do dwarves have a Scottish accent?

Middle Earth accents tend to be assumed to be British, Dwarves are associated with mountains, and the biggest mountains in Britain are in Scotland. So using a Scottish accent for a dwarf made some sort of sense.

What weapons do elves use?

Elves generally used straight swords while Orcs generally used curved swords. Both races have exceptions: Egalmoth of Gondolin used a curved sword and the Uruk-hai of Isengard used short, broad blades. Tolkien often mentions the use of shields together with one-handed swords.

Do female dwarves have beards 5e?

Male dwarves grow thick facial hair. The female dwarves in The Lord of the Rings novels, which greatly inspired D&D, were able to grow beards as well. In older editions of the game, female dwarves did grow beards in various campaign settings.
